Why Panic Bars are Essential for Tustin Legacy Businesses
Tustin Legacy is a dynamic and growing area, home to a diverse range of businesses, from retail establishments and restaurants to office complexes and community centers. In such an environment, the need for reliable emergency exit hardware is non-negotiable. Panic bars, also known as push bars or exit devices, are specifically designed to allow for quick and effortless egress during fire, security threats, or any other urgent situation. They eliminate the confusion and delay that can occur with traditional locks or doorknobs under stress, providing a clear and intuitive path to safety.
Beyond life safety, panic bars are often a requirement for commercial buildings to comply with local building codes and fire regulations. These regulations are in place to protect occupants and ensure that emergency exits function as intended. Professional Consultation and Assessment
Before any installation, our experienced technicians will conduct a thorough assessment of your property. We’ll evaluate your existing doors, traffic flow, and specific safety needs to recommend the most suitable panic bar system. This includes considering:
- Type of Panic Bar: Rim exit devices, vertical rod devices, or cross-bar styles, each with its own advantages for different door types and usage.
- Material and Durability: Selecting hardware that can withstand the daily wear and tear of your specific business environment.
- Compliance Requirements: Ensuring the chosen hardware meets all local and state fire and building codes.
- Aesthetics: Matching the hardware to your building’s overall design.
Expert Installation
Our certified locksmiths are highly skilled in the precise installation of all major panic bar brands. We ensure that each device is securely mounted, properly aligned, and functions flawlessly for immediate and reliable operation. Our installation process includes:
- Precise measurement and cutting of doors if necessary.
- Secure mounting of the panic bar mechanism, strike plates, and any associated hardware.
- Thorough testing of the push bar operation, latching, and emergency release mechanisms.
- Integration with existing locking systems where applicable.

Issue 1: Incompatible Door Frames and Materials
Description: Many older commercial buildings in certain pockets of Tustin Legacy, particularly those predating some of the newer developments, might have door frames made of materials or with construction that isn’t ideally suited for standard panic bar mounting. This can include hollow metal frames that require specific reinforcement or older wooden frames that may not offer sufficient structural integrity.
Solution: Our technicians are adept at identifying these situations. We utilize specialized mounting hardware, reinforcement plates, and sometimes even frame modifications to ensure a secure and lasting installation. For instance, if a door frame is too thin or brittle, we can often install a reinforcement plate or a heavy-duty strike box designed to provide the necessary support for the panic bar’s stress points.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the difference between a panic bar and a push bar?
The terms “panic bar” and “push bar” are often used interchangeably, and for the most part, they refer to the same type of emergency exit device. “Panic bar” emphasizes its function in allowing quick egress during a panic situation, while “push bar” simply describes the action required to operate it. Technically, a panic device is designed to be operated with minimal force and without prior knowledge, ensuring immediate exit in an emergency, which is why “panic bar” is often the more precise term for safety-critical applications.

What maintenance do panic bars require?
Panic bars generally require minimal maintenance but should be inspected regularly. This includes ensuring the push bar operates smoothly, the latch retracts and engages properly, and there are no signs of damage or corrosion. Lubricating moving parts periodically (e.g., annually) can help prevent sticking. We recommend annual professional inspections to ensure continued optimal performance and compliance.
